Menorescue Ingredients: What's Inside This Formula
After reviewing the formula, we noted that Menorescue combines several well-researched botanical ingredients commonly studied for menopause support:
- Red Clover Isoflavones: Plant compounds that research suggests may help reduce hot flash frequency and intensity, though clinical results are mixed.
- Sage Leaf Extract: Traditionally used in European herbal medicine for night sweats; some studies indicate potential mild benefits for symptom relief.
- Chasteberry (Vitex): May support hormonal balance and mood stability during hormonal transitions.
- Black Cohosh: A root extract with a long history in traditional menopause support; clinical evidence is inconclusive but promising for some users.
The product does not contain synthetic hormones or prescription ingredients. However, specific dosage amounts per ingredient are not disclosed in readily available product information—a transparency gap common in the supplement industry. Menorescue FAQs
How long does it take to see results from Menorescue?
Most users report noticing improvements within 2–6 weeks of consistent daily use, though some experience benefits sooner. Individual timelines depend on baseline hormone levels and overall health.
Is Menorescue safe to take with other supplements?
Most ingredients are generally recognized as safe, but potential interactions exist—particularly with blood thinners or hormone-sensitive medications. Always discuss with your healthcare provider before combining supplements.
Can Menorescue be taken alongside hormone replacement therapy?
This combination should only be pursued under medical supervision, as overlapping hormonal support could affect hormone levels. Consult your doctor before combining treatments.
Are there any known side effects from Menorescue?
Reported side effects are rare and mild, including occasional digestive upset or mild headache. Discontinue use and consult a healthcare provider if adverse reactions occur.
